------- Additional Comments From j.w.r.degoede at hhs.nl  2007-09-27 08:10 EST -------
The place to look when deciding what to do with the Categories field in a
.desktop file is: http://standards.freedesktop.org/menu-spec/latest/apa.html

Notice that there are main categories and sub categories. An application must
always have atleast one main category, and may have as many subcategories as one
one wants.

In the case of audio applications, there also is this note in the table:
Audio	An audio application	Desktop entry must include AudioVideo as well

So the minimal Categories field for an audio app is:
Categories=AudioVideo;Audio;

Notice no Application!, Application is not a valid Category.

If you want to further give hints for the menus what kind of application this is
, the following sub categories are candidates:
Midi	   An app related to MIDI
Mixer	   Just a mixer
Sequencer  A sequencer
Tuner      A tuner
TV         A TV application
AudioVideoEditing	Application to edit audio/video files
Player     Application to play audio/video files
Recorder   Application to record audio/video files

If that is not fine grained enough using X-foo Categories is a good solution.
As for adding some kinda finer grained menu for Audio stuff, take a look at the
games-menus package, that already does that for the Games menu.
